Hardinsburg man accused of shooting deputy arrested

A Hardinsburg man accused of shooting a Breckinridge County Sheriff's Office (BCSO) deputy was arrested Sunday.

The Breckinridge County Sheriff's Office is seeking the public's help with locating Evelyn Blake, 64, who is a white female, 5'1", and 231 pounds. She was last seen around 10:30 p.m. CDT on Sunday, July 21 near McQuady in Breckinridge County. She was last seen wearing a white shirt and shorts that were possibly blue jeans or tan colored. She may have early stages of dementia. Anyone with any information regarding the whereabouts of Evelyn Blake is encouraged to call the Breckinridge County Sheriff's Office at (270) 756-6266.
